To test for excessive water heater pressure, use a water pressure gauge and look for a reading between 40 and 60 psi. “the temperature and pressure relief (tpr) valve on your water heater is a critical safety feature designed to release water if the temperature or pressure inside the tank gets too high,” explains calgary plumber asif bux. In most residential water heaters, temperature and pressure relief valves are designed to open when pressure reaches 150. Mandated by all plumbing codes, the t&p valve relieves excess temperature and pressure in a water heater if either reaches a critical point. A water heater is a closed. This is essential because if the pressure or temperature rises above the safe threshold and the valve fails to operate correctly, it could lead to a water heater explosion.
